Aer, the master of the winds, and Aqua, the mistress of the waters, often find their domains in opposition. Aer's desire for freedom and movement clashes with Aqua's need for stability and flow. Aer's storms disrupt Aqua's currents, and Aqua's mists dampen Aer's winds.
A particularly fierce conflict arose when Aer, in a playful mood, whipped up a colossal hurricane. Aqua, concerned for the delicate ecosystems of the coral reefs, attempted to calm the storm, but Aer saw her actions as stifling his creativity. The battle raged for days, creating monstrous waves and torrential rains.
Fang, observing the chaos, whispered a suggestion to both Demi-Gods. He reminded them that their powers were not mutually exclusive, but rather complementary. Aer learned to channel his winds into controlled patterns, creating gentle breezes and predictable storms. Aqua learned to work with the winds, using them to guide her currents and distribute nutrients.
Consequence: The conflict left behind a chain of islands, created from the debris of the storm, now a place of unique ecosystems where wind and water interact in a constant dance.
